How to Make Cranberry-Glazed Meatballs for Holiday Parties

Follow these simple steps to create the perfect Cranberry-Glazed Meatballs for your holiday celebration.

Step 1: Prep Work

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F and lining a baking sheet with parchment paper. In a large bowl, combine the ground beef, breadcrumbs, egg, garlic, onion, parsley, salt, and pepper. M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ix.

Step 2: Main Cooking Process

Roll the meatball mixture into bite-sized balls, about 1-inch in diameter, and arrange them on the prepared baking sheet. Bake the meatballs for 20-25 minutes, or until they’re golden brown and cooked through.

Step 3: Final Steps/Assembly

While the meatballs are baking, make the cranberry glaze. In a saucepan, combine the cranberry sauce, apple cider vinegar, brown sugar, and a pinch of cinnamon and nutmeg. Bring the mixture to a simmer and cook until thickened, about 5-7 minutes.

Step 4: Finishing Touches

Once the meatballs are cooked, toss them in the warm cranberry glaze until they’re evenly coated. Serve the Cranberry-Glazed Meatballs warm, garnished with fresh parsley or rosemary for a festive touch.

Description

These delicious cranberry-glazed meatballs are perfect for holiday parties, combining savory flavors with a sweet, tangy glaze.


Ingredients

Scale

1 lb ground beef

1/2 cup breadcrumbs

1/4 cup chopped onion

1/4 cup milk

1 egg

1 teaspoon garlic powder

1 teaspoon salt

1/2 teaspoon black pepper

1 cup cranberry sauce

1/4 cup barbecue sauce

1 tablespoon soy sauce

1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ce


Instructions

1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).

2. In a large b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, chopped onion, milk, egg,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ined.

3. Shape the mixture into 1-inch meatballs and place them on a baking sheet.

4.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es or until cooked through.

5. While the meatballs are baking, prepare the glaze by mixing cranberry sauce, barbecue sauce, soy sauce, and Worcestershire sauce in a saucepan over medium heat.

6. Once the meatballs are done, toss them in the cranberry glaze to coat well.

7. Serve warm and enjoy!


Notes

These meatballs can be made ahead of time and frozen. Simply reheat in the glaze before serving.

Feel free to adjust the sweetness of the glaze by adding more or less cranberry sauce.
